Intro to Computing - How Software WorksWhat is the main purpose of a software license?ATo explain how you can legally use the softwareBTo increase the software's speedCTo make the software free for everyoneDTo change the software's color schemeCheck Answer
Step-by-Step SolutionSolution:Step 1: Understand what a software license isA software license is a legal document that tells users what they can and cannot do with the software.Step 2: Identify the main purposeThe main purpose is to explain the legal use of the software, protecting both the creator and the user.Final Answer:To explain how you can legally use the software -> Option AQuick Check:Software license = legal usage rules [OK]Quick Trick: Licenses tell you what is allowed with software [OK]Common Mistakes:MISTAKESThinking licenses improve software performanceAssuming all software is freeConfusing license with software features
